One challenge for scaling up quantum computers to larger numbers of quantum bits (qubits) is crosstalk, where a signal meant to control the state of a certain qubit unintentionally affects a nearby qubit. Now Sandoko Kosen of Chalmers University of Technology in Sweden and his colleagues have demonstrated a 25-qubit, low-crosstalk integrated circuit whose design can be scaled up to larger quantum processors in the future [1].
